Addenda relating to administrativematters, such as, for example, the date or time of meetings or Bid receipt, may be issued inwriting by fax, mail or other delivery.An "Alternate Bid" (or "Alternate") is an amount stated in the Bid to be added to or deductedfrom the amount of the Base Bid if the corresponding change in the Work, as described in theBidding Documents, is accepted."Award" means the formal decision by the Longview School District notifying a Bidder with thelowest Responsive Bid of the Longview School District's acceptance of the Bid and intent to enterinto a contract with the Bidder.The "Award Requirements" include the following statutory requirements as a conditionprecedent to Award. The lowest Responsive Bidder shall:(1) have a certificate of registration in compliance with RCW 18.27;(2) have a current state unified business identifier number;(3) if applicable, have industrial insurance coverage for the Bidder's employees working inWashington as required in Title 51 RCW;(4) have an employment security department number as required in Title 50 RCW;(5) have a state excise tax registration number as required in Title 82 RCW;(6) not be disqualified from bidding on any public works contract under RCW 39.06.010(unregistered or unlicensed contractors) or RCW 39.12.065(3) (prevailing wage violations);and(7) If bidding on a public works project subject to the apprenticeship utilization requirementsin RCW 39.04.320, not have been found out of compliance by the Washington stateapprenticeship and training council for working apprentices out of ratio, without appropriatesupervision, or outside their approved work processes as outlined in their standards ofapprenticeship under RCW 49.04 for the one-year period immediately preceding the date ofthe Bid solicitation.The "Base Bid" is the sum stated in the Bid for which the Bidder offers to perform the Workdescribed in the Bidding Documents as the base to which work may be added or from which workmay be deleted for sums stated in Alternate Bids.INSTRUCTIONS TO BIDDERS102059-0807/LEGAL124461158.1
